China reports highest growth in farmers' income in a decade

The cash income of Chinese farmers gained 15.2 percent in nominal terms in the first quarter of this year, Li Xiaochao, spokesman with the National Bureau of Statistics, said on Thursday.

Li said at a press conference that their average income added 166 yuan (21.5 U.S. dollars) to 1,260 yuan compared with a year ago. He added the growth is 12.1 percent after price adjustments, the highest rise since the same period in 1997.
